Biochem/physiol Actions
NR4A2 binds the NGFI-B (nerve growth factor-induced clone B) response element (NBRE) sequence (AAAGGTCA) as monomer. NR4A2 is induced by multiple extracellular signals, including fatty acids, stress, growth factors and neurotransmitters in a cell type specific manner. Hepatic expression of NR4A2 is induced by cAMP in response to glucagon and fasting. NR4A2 is essential for the differentiation of nigral dopaminergic neurons. NR4A2 mutations have been associated with disorders related to dopaminergic dysfunction, including Parkinson′s disease, schizophrenia.
Nuclear receptor subfamily 4 group A member 2 (NR4A2) acts as an activator of tyrosine hydroxylase. It is crucial for the process of DNA repair by melanocortin-1 receptor.

General description
NR4A2 (N-terminal) encodes a member of the steroid-thyroid hormone-retinoid receptor superfamily. The encoded protein may act as a transcription factor. Mutations in this gene have been associated with disorders related to dopaminergic dysfunction, includ
Nuclear receptor subfamily 4 group A member 2 (NR4A2) is part of transcriptional regulator subfamily, under the family of nuclear hormone receptors. It is a transcription factor expressed in the brain and T-cells.
